论文摘要:产品形状关联建模方法的研究与实现
产品形状模型是表达产品信息的重要模型,通过产品建模设计人员建立产品的结构框架,表达产品的形状构成和设计师的设计意图。关联是事物之间所具有的彼此约束和联系,产品形状关联建模主要是处理产品形状模型中各个对象间的约束关系及其求解方法,以提高产品的设计效率。本文研究了产品形状关联模型及产品形状关联方法,其中重点对草图约束关联模型及其求解方法和装配约束关联模型及其求解方法进行了研究,研究内容如下 :1)研究了产品形状关联模型及其组成,产品形状模型关联方法和产品形状模型的自顶向下控制方法。2)着重研究了草图约束关联模型及其组成和草图约束求解方法:基于图论的草图约束归约算法和草图约束的数值求解方法。该求解方法是实现草图的变量化设计和尺寸驱动功能的基础,能很好的处理欠约束状态下的草图求解。3)着重研究了装配约束关联模型及其组成和装配约束求解方法:基于自由度分析的几何推理求解算法。该求解方法较数值求解方法能够大大的提高求解的效率,能够快速对零部件进行装配,并能实时的进行约束的一致性检查。 本文最后在自主开发的CAD系统SolidMaker上对以上的研究内容上进行了验证,实现的内容如下:1)开发了草图约束关联模块,实现了草图的变量化设计功能,该模块以二维约束求解为核心,实现了草图关联对象创建,草图关联关系添加和关联关系的尺寸驱动等功能,该模块能很好的处理欠约束草图的求解。2)开发了装配约束关联模块,实现了产品建模过程中的装配设计功能,该模块以三维约束求解为核心,实现了装配组件的添加,配合特征的自动识别和装配约束的添加等功能,该模块能够快速的完成产品的装配过程。 实践证明本文所研究的内容已经初步解决了产品关联建模过程和CAD系统建模过程中的关键技术:约束求解技术。